Some types of sentence openers include introductory adverbs (e.g. "However, ..."), prepositional phrases (e.g. "In the garden, ..."), gerunds (e.g. "Swimming, ..."), and participial phrases (e.g. "Excited by the news, ..."). These help vary sentence structure and add interest to writing.

Prepositional sentence openers for grade 6 might include phrases like "In the park," "On a rainy day," or "Under the bridge." These can be used to add description and detail to the beginning of sentences.

A sentence opener is a word that will start a sentence. You can have all types of sentence openers including verbs, adverbs, connectives, adjectives, similes, metaphors, feelings and much more.
